Solution for x-(13+4x)=-3(5-9x)+2 equation:


Simplifying
x + -1(13 + 4x) = -3(5 + -9x) + 2
x + (13 * -1 + 4x * -1) = -3(5 + -9x) + 2
x + (-13 + -4x) = -3(5 + -9x) + 2

Reorder the terms:
-13 + x + -4x = -3(5 + -9x) + 2

Combine like terms: x + -4x = -3x
-13 + -3x = -3(5 + -9x) + 2
-13 + -3x = (5 * -3 + -9x * -3) + 2
-13 + -3x = (-15 + 27x) + 2

Reorder the terms:
-13 + -3x = -15 + 2 + 27x

Combine like terms: -15 + 2 = -13
-13 + -3x = -13 + 27x

Add '13' to each side of the equation.
-13 + 13 + -3x = -13 + 13 + 27x

Combine like terms: -13 + 13 = 0
0 + -3x = -13 + 13 + 27x
-3x = -13 + 13 + 27x

Combine like terms: -13 + 13 = 0
-3x = 0 + 27x
-3x = 27x

Solving
-3x = 27x

Solving for variable 'x'.

Move all terms containing x to the left, all other terms to the right.

Add '-27x' to each side of the equation.
-3x + -27x = 27x + -27x

Combine like terms: -3x + -27x = -30x
-30x = 27x + -27x

Combine like terms: 27x + -27x = 0
-30x = 0

Divide each side by '-30'.
x = 0.0

Simplifying
x = 0.0
